Independent Contractor Opportunity: Real Estate or Property Management Professional
CROP (Creating Restorative Opportunities and Programs) is a nonprofit organization dedicated to reentry through a holistic model. Our innovative approaches include education, advocacy, housing, personal leadership development, and workforce pathways. We aim to reduce recidivism and create opportunities for justice-impacted individuals.

Opportunity
We seek an experienced Real Estate Agent or Property Management Professional as an independent contractor to support our Fair Chance Housing initiatives in the Los Angeles and San Francisco Bay areas. This contractor will leverage their expertise and network to develop relationships with property managers and landlords providing housing opportunities for individuals with justice-involved backgrounds.

Project Deliverables and Scope


The independent contractor will support CROP's Fair Chance Housing initiatives by delivering the following outcomes and activities by December 31, 2025:

  • Develop a Portfolio of Permanent Housing Options - Identify and connect CROP with landlords and property managers willing to provide housing to CROP's clients.
  • Identify Potential Housing Units for Acquisition - Source rental properties or buildings that CROP may consider acquiring to expand affordable and permanent housing options.
  • Build a Pipeline of at Least 200 Property Managers - Recruit and engage property managers and landlords across Los Angeles and the San Francisco Bay Area to sign onto CROP's Fair Chance Housing pledge and enroll in the Fair Chance Housing Network by December 31, 2025.
  • Secure Event Participation - Ensure at least 60 property managers attend each of CROP's bi-annual Fair Chance Housing Networking events (April and September).

Activities to Achieve Deliverables
  • Conduct targeted outreach to property managers and landlords through various channels.
  • Create promotional and educational materials about Fair Chance Housing policies and benefits.
  • Develop and lead trainings & webinars for property managers about CROP's Fair Chance Housing Network and rental assistance programs.
  • Facilitate online & in-person events to engage property managers.
  • Collaborate with CROP's Housing Response Coordinator to strategize and execute outreach efforts.
  • Provide regular progress updates to CROP's Director of Reentry.

Qualifications
The ideal candidate will have:

  • 7 years of experience in real estate, property management, or a related field.
  • An established business with a large network of property managers, landlords, and real estate professionals in either the Los Angeles or San Francisco Bay Area. Contractors with networks in both areas are preferred.
  • A proven track record of engaging property managers and real estate professionals in housing initiatives.
  • Their own technological platform that can be leveraged for outreach, engagement, and tracking property manager participation.
  • A deep understanding of Fair Chance Housing ordinances and local housing regulations across different cities in California. Preferred.

  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Proficiency with their own business tools and systems for project management and communication.

Contractor Relationship and Terms
  • This is an independent contractor position. The contractor will maintain autonomy over how services are performed.
  • The contractor will use their own equipment and business resources.
  • The estimated time commitment is approximately 15-20 hours per week.
  • The selected contractor will be expected to maintain appropriate professional liability insurance. Proof of insurance can be provided upon selection.
  • Compensation is a flat monthly rate of $7,000.
